Nuggets reserve forward Renaldo Balkman has earned praise for his gritty, rebounding-oriented play as he has filled in for injured starter Kenyon Martin. Balkman believes his game — if not his personal style — is similar to that of former Detroit Pistons great Dennis Rodman, and his teammates and coach are starting to agree.

Some of the great childish feuds in television history lasted about 30 minutes before a father figure intervened wielding a hand of authority.

This feud, “The Feud” if you will, between Broncos coach Josh McDaniels and quarterback Jay Cutler, has gone on long enough.

Broncos owner Pat Bowlen has to end it now.
